I. Initial Communication: Needs Confirmation and Drawing Evaluation (1-2 business days)

The starting point of customized cooperation is accurately aligning the needs of both parties. After the overseas wholesaler completes the initial design, they need to finalize the requirements with the factory to avoid repeated modifications later.

Drawing Submission:** The buyer provides complete design documents, including 2D/3D drawings, appearance renderings, dimensions, color scheme, logo placement, and process requirements. AI, PDF, and STEP industrial design formats are preferred.

Requirements Assessment: The factory’s technical team quickly reviews the feasibility of the drawings, focusing on: whether the toy’s shape is suitable for mold making; whether the filling materials (PVA, starch, water droplets, sand, etc.) match the structure; whether functions such as light emission/stretching are feasible; and whether it complies with export safety standards such as EN71, CE, and CPSIA.

Solution Confirmation: Optimization suggestions are provided for infeasible details. Both parties confirm the final customization plan, material combinations, surface treatment processes, and sample quantity to avoid rework later.

II. Design Refinement: 3D Modeling and Structural Optimization (2-3 working days)

2D drawings cannot be directly used for production and must be converted into a usable industrial 3D model. This is crucial to ensuring a 1:1 reproduction of the design from the sample.

Requirements Assessment:** 3D Modeling
Engineers create 3D models of the toys based on the confirmed drawings, accurately reproducing the shape, curvature, thickness, and assembly structure, especially for irregularly shaped toys such as decompression balls, stretchable animals, and glowing pufferfish balls, ensuring the feel and rebound effect meet standards.

Structural Verification
Simulating usage scenarios such as compression, stretching, and filling verifies the toy’s durability, sealing, and safety, avoiding issues such as easy breakage, filling leakage, and sharp edges.

Design Finalization
Outputting 3D renderings and dimensional engineering drawings. After the buyer confirms that everything is correct, the prototyping preparation stage begins.

III. Mold Making and First Prototype Sample (3-5 working days)

The core of customized gift toys is the exclusive mold. The mold’s precision directly determines the consistency between the sample’s texture and mass production.

Mold Processing
Aluminum alloy or silicone molds are processed according to the 3D files. For small batch samples, a rapid mold-making process is used to shorten the cycle without affecting the appearance.

Rough Prototype Production: The first rough prototype is completed, focusing on verifying its shape, dimensions, structure, and feel. Surface finishing processes such as coloring and logo application are not performed at this stage; this is to quickly confirm the overall form.

Rough Prototype Feedback: The buyer verifies the dimensions and shape, providing feedback. The factory makes minor adjustments to the mold to ensure the form fully matches the design expectations.

IV. Process Refinement: Coloring, Logo, and Function Customization (2-3 working days)

After the rough prototype is confirmed, the appearance and functions are refined to ensure the sample fully reflects the final product effect.

Color Matching and Spraying: Colors are precisely matched according to Pantone color codes, using environmentally friendly spraying processes to ensure uniform color, no fading, and no odor, meeting the environmental requirements of the European and American markets.

Logo and Pattern Production: Depending on the requirements, screen printing, pad printing, heat transfer printing, embossing, and other processes are selected to accurately present the brand logo and cartoon patterns, with strict alignment of position and size with the design draft.

Functional Assembly

For light-up decompression toys and stretchable/deformable toys, assemble the LED beads, filling materials, and elastic structure, and test the light intensity, stretching rebound speed, and durability.

V. Final Sample Inspection and Cross-Border Delivery (1-2 working days)

Finished samples must undergo full-item quality inspection to ensure compliance with export standards and buyer requirements.

Full-Dimensional Testing

Safety Testing: No sharp edges, non-toxic and environmentally friendly materials, compliant with EN71, CE, CPSIA, CPC, and BSCI certification requirements.

Functional Testing: Extrusion rebound, stretching length, light-up effect, and filling sealing meet standards.

Appearance Testing: No color difference, no defects, clear logo, and accurate dimensions.

Sample Packaging and Shipping
Qualified samples are individually packaged, with sample reports and material specifications provided. They are shipped directly to overseas wholesalers via international express, with full logistics tracking.

Sample Confirmation
After receiving the samples, the buyer verifies the effect. If everything is correct, mass production can begin. If minor adjustments are needed, the factory will quickly optimize and complete a re-sample within 1-2 days.

VI. Full Cycle Summary: Key Elements of Efficient Customization

From drawing submission to sample delivery, the standard customization cycle is approximately 7-15 working days. Rapid prototyping can be compressed to 5-7 working days, depending on the complexity of the design, manufacturing difficulty, and functional configuration.

For overseas wholesalers, efficient customization requires focusing on three key points:

Providing clear and complete design drawings and explicit requirements to reduce communication costs.
Prioritizing factories with export certifications and mature customization experience to ensure safety and quality.
Strictly verifying the feel, function, and appearance during the sample stage to avoid mass production risks.
